Unhygienic and stale food were seized in a raid conducted by officials of the district Health Department at several hotels including KSRTC Canteens in Aluva and Palakkad.

Five persons, including the manager of a hotel, were arrested by the police in connection with the incident. Health officials raided hotels in Aluva early morning and the canteen attached to the KSRTC stand, Aluva and directed three hotels to be closed down.

Stale food and week-old fish products and meat were seized by the health officials on Friday. In some hotels, workers were seen sleeping in kitchens. Pan masala and other banned food items were also seized from the workers.

Several complaints were registered against these hotels earlier too. Raids will continue in the coming days.
